Day 8 – Duga Resa - Tuzla
By: Stephanie Kent
Northern Lights 16-1
Today we woke up this morning pretty early and went downstairs for an interesting breakfast of hotdogs, ham, cheese, and bread it was a real step up in meals from the day before with chicken paste and bologna. We then all packed up our things and were on the road by 8 A.M which was a real hassle for a few of us on the team. We then packed up onto the bus and were on our way to Tuzla, Bosnia which was about a 5-6 hour drive, about 3 of the hours were on the interstate and 2 ½ hours on smaller roads through the country roads. We had to stop and show our passports on our way out of Croatia and when we entered into Bosnia. We stopped a few times along the way for bathroom breaks and snacks, trying to spend our Kunas before changing our money again.
When we arrived in Tuzla, we met the head of the OK Jelovica Tuzla Volleyball Club and then had lunch out on the hotel patio, we had pork, French fries, breaded chicken patties, and for dessert we had lots of bars and cookies which were mostly covered in cocoanut. After that some girls went walking into town and others stayed back at the hotel and unpacked and relaxed before our match later that night.
We arrived at the gym at about 6:45 for our match at 8 against the OK Jelovica Tuzla Volleyball Club which was a local club from Tuzla. Before the match they announced all of our names to the crowd and it was different then the past matches. The first game we played we basically got our butts handed to us 25-13, but we all kept our heads high for the next game. Although they did change there line up to some of the younger girls closer to our age we then won 25-17. It was then a battle after the 4th game because we were tied 2-2 in games so it was all down to that last game, we ended up coming out and winning the 5th game 15-7. After our match we later found out that some of the girls on that team were 4-6 years older then us, but overall it was great competition and a lot of fun.
After our match we went back to the hotel and showered and got ready for the supper and the party after down on the hotel patio. The Tuzla girls joined us for dinner, for starters we had bread and cabbage and then they brought out big plates of pork, sausages, beef, liver, and some other meats from the country and then they brought out large plates of French fries for all of us as well. After dinner the band started playing and some of the people started dancing which of coarse made all of us girls start dancing. We learned some new Bosnian dances including one called the “Kolo” which was a lot of fun. We were all out there dancing and what not till almost 1:30. It was a really fun day, and it was really great for all of us to experience things that they all got to do.
